WebAll documents must be provided to DCF for financial eligibility determination. Step 3: Comprehensive Assessment and Review for Long-Term Care Services (CARES) assessment. After return of a completed Form 3008 to the ADRC, CARES staff must make an in-person visit to decide the level of care needed (medical eligibility). WebJan 21, 2024 · The assessment identifies long-term care needs and recommends the least restrictive, most appropriate placement. A CARES physician or registered nurse reviews each application to determine the most appropriate level of care for the applicant. The … flow oulu https://eaglemonarchy.com

WebChild care personnel must begin training within the first 90 days of employment in the child care industry by: starting a Part I or Part II course, taking a child care competency exam, or. earning an educational exemption. Complete 1 year after starting training. All of the 40 … WebChild Care. Web6 one-year olds: 1 caregiver. 11 two-year olds : 1 caregiver. 15 three-year olds : 1 caregiver. 20 four-year olds : 1 caregiver. 25 five-year olds and older : 1 caregiver. Ratio for Home-Based Care. Ratio for Home-Based Care. 4 infants (less than one-year old): 1 caregiver. 3 infants + 3 additional children (6 children maximum) : 1 caregiver.
